AS Roma ‘have returned to’ Liverpool’s Xherdan Shaqiri – Di Marzio


Shaqiri’s Liverpool stint

Xherdan Shaqiri joined Liverpool from Stoke City in the summer of 2018.

Liverpool are believed to have paid around £13m for the Swiss international’s services.

Shaqiri would make 30 appearances across all competitions in his debut season for the Merseyside powerhouse.

Although, a lot of those appearances did come from the bench with Shaqiri rarely completing a full game.

The former Bayern Munich man would see his game time dwindling at the back end of last season. Shaqiri made just three sub appearances in Liverpool’s last 12 league games of the campaign.

Shaqiri has also been somewhat of a fringe player this term. The 28-year-old has featured in the English top-flight just six times this season with four of those games seeing Shaqiri earn a grand total of 15 minutes of action.

The arrival of Takumi Minamino on Merseyside this month also means Shaqiri has yet more competition for a place in Liverpool’s squad.

Shaqiri to Roma?

And with the January transfer window now open, Shaqiri has recently been linked with a move away from Anfield.

It was reported earlier this week that Liverpool had turned down a loan offer for Shaqiri from Serie A outfit, AS Roma.

However, despite reports of Roma having a loan offer turned down, it appears I Giallorossi have not given up on landing the Liverpool star.

Reliable journalist Gianluca Di Marzio has recently reported that Roma have returned to Liverpool’s Shaqiri with the Serie A outfit appearing to miss out on Inter Milan’s Matteo Politano.
